PSG: Ibrahimovic heavily punished … but not right away? – Maxifoot

For her blood shot Sunday at the end of the PSG defeat to Bordeaux (2-3), Zlatan Ibrahimovic will certainly be heavily penalized by the LFP. But the Swede would still be present for the three major events (clasico, semifinals Coupe de France final of the League Cup) scheduled in early April. Explanations

. PSG: Ibrahimovic heavily punished ... but not right now

Ibra should be available for 3 shocks in early April.

As we tell you yesterday, Monday, Zlatan Ibrahimovic, who was severely taken in the fourth Bordeaux-PSG referee Sunday (3-2), Johan Hamel – an old friend he had once tried to stop drinking Ibra on the sidelines – could face 4-game suspension from the board discipline of the LFP, which took up the case.

The Ibra case will be considered on Thursday, 19 March. PSG should still get by quite well on this one. Because as provided texts, the Swede will not be penalized in the three weeks following the examination of the case by the League Disciplinary Committee, reported the daily Le Parisien. So if Ibra were to be punished, the suspension would take effect only from the week of April 13.

Three shocks and a long rest

This means that Laurent Blanc will rely on its star for the three major events of early April: the clasico against Marseille at the Velodrome on April 5, the semi-final of the Coupe de France against St. Etienne April 8 and finally the final of the League Cup against Bastia on 11 April.

But do not forget that on the international stage, Ibrahimovic ruled out Chelsea last week, will miss the quarter-final of the Champions League scheduled Tuesday, April 14 and Wednesday, April 15th. And maybe the rematch …
